Contents Notes | "Introduction to Homeland Security provides educators, students, and practitioners with a comprehensive account of past and current homeland security practices, policies, and programs in relation to the government restructure. Each chapter offers useful pedagogical elements including learning objectives, definitions of the terms used in Homeland Security, a comprehensive contact list of federal and state government Homeland Security offices and officials, and case studies of past terrorism events."--BOOK JACKET. |
